This Cardcaptor Sakura Figure Will Cost Over $1250

Furyu will open up pre-orders for 1/4 scale figures of Sakura Kinomoto from Cardcaptor Sakura: Clear Card-hen on April 30, 2022. This determine is for the twenty fifth anniversary of Cardcaptor Sakura. As the kimono is a home made fabric one, Furyu will solely produce as many as there are pre-orders. [Thanks, Hobby Dengeki!]

The motif for this determine relies on a canopy from the May 2020 concern of Nakayoshi. Nakayoshi is a month-to-month shoujo manga journal. Yoshitoku, which is a retailer that focuses on hina dolls and gogatsu ningyo, designed the kimono as a collaboration with F:NEX, which is Furyu’s model of pastime items. Hina dolls and gogatsu ningyo are each conventional dolls for Girls’ Day and Boys’ Day, respectively.

There are cherry blossoms on the again of the obi, and there may be additionally gold leaf within the embroidery. According to the article, the gold leaf and obi decorations are to create a sense of celebration. As talked about beforehand, this determine is in commemoration of the twenty fifth anniversary of the sequence. Sakura can also be holding a twig of cherry blossoms. The cherry blossoms on the obi make the most of the “tsumami zaiku” approach, which is when the artist pinches repetitively on the materials to be able to create a flower-like form.

The Japanese doll Sakura Kinomoto determine from Furyu and Yoshitoku are open for pre-order till July 13, 2022. It will value 168,300 JPY, which is roughly $1285.15. The manufacturing is by demand, and the determine will ship out in February 2023. F:NEX doesn’t ship abroad.
